Aunque el título sea algo extraño, es lo que ofrece railsforzombies.org, un tutorial para quien quiere empezar a aprender a programar en Ruby on Rails y quiere hacerlo dentro de un entorno 100% zombie.
Las lecciones son bastante intuitivas, con la base de datos ya lista y con espacio para que podamos escribir el código que nos va pidiendo, todo con preguntas del estilo: «Encuentra la tumba correspondiente del zombie número 2″…
La programación es una actividad que estimula la concentración y el raciocinio lógico, con lo que enseñar a programar a los niños no tiene porqué aplicarse solamente a los futuros programadores.
Aquí os dejamos tres opciones para que los niños empiecen sus pinitos en la programación.
Es un programa de Microsoft pensando en aquellas personas que quieren aprender a programar y enfocado también en los niños para encaminarlos hacia ese mundo. Sin tener conocimientos previos de programación, con un entorno muy sencillo y un lenguaje más que simple, te permite crear bibliotecas para hacer realidad tus programas y/o juegos, con unas pocas líneas de códigos. Recién estrenada la web social de Small Basic, podrás compartir tus programas con los amigos, permitiéndoles que los prueben, pudiendo, a su vez, incorporar tu creación en tu web o blog.
Software educativo que te enseña programación en un entorno 3D. Podremos crear animaciones para contar historias, juegos o vídeos. Alice es una herramienta de enseñanza gratuita para todos, diseñada para ser la primera exposición de un estudiante programación orientada al objeto.
Aunque no es gratuito si es muy curioso ya que es el primer juego de mesa destinado a chavales de 11 años en adelante para aprender a programar. Conceptos básicos de lenguajes de programación tan serios y complicados como C, C++ y Java, tendrán otra visión sobre la mesa, resultará divertido, didáctico y distraído.
Tweet-U-Later es una ingeniosa aplicación que nos permite programar nuestros Tweets para que aparezcan automáticamente a distintas horas del día.
El proceso de utilización es muy sencillo, nos registramos en el sitio, procedemos a escribir los datos de nuestra cuenta de Twitter y verificamos la conexión. Después, ya podremos empezar a programar los Tweets a diferentes horas del día.
Una gran aplicación que sin duda nos permitirá ahorrar tiempo algo de tiempo, así como mejorar nuestra presencia en las redes sociales. Eso sí, teniendo siempre en cuenta el no utilizar este tipo de herramientas para hacer spam.
App Inventor es una nueva herramienta que Google acaba de lanzar para que cualquiera pueda programar aplicaciones para Android, sin necesidad de tener grandes conocimientos de programación.
La idea es poner conectar bloques, parecido a lo que hace Yahoo Pipes con las fuentes de información, para poder crear funciones más complejas.
Para poder disfrutar de este sistema tendréis que solicitar el acceso completando un formulario e identificándoos con vuestra cuenta de google.
Sikuli es un proyecto del Instituto de Tecnología de Massachusetts que permite a los programadores crear scripts que realicen automáticamente tareas en los ordenadores.
Lo original del proyecto es que usa capturas de pantalla para programar el script, dejando a una tecnología de reconocimiento visual que interprete las accones que deben ser llevadas a cabo.
En la web tenemos varios ejemplos demostrando todo lo que se puede hacer, desde acceder a páginas web de forma automática hasta realizar configuraciones en PCs. Por supuesto también tenemos el clásico Hola Mundo para poder entender el paso a paso de un ejemplo sencillo.
Hace unos días descubrí una lista de scripts para Facebook que pueden ser de mucho interés para quien programa aplicaciones para esta red social o quieren imitar sus características en sus propios proyectos.
En total son 20 scripts que en noupe.com recomiendan. Usando el servicio de traducción de babelic (y los 30 dólares que aún tenía en mi cuenta) me han traducido los diez primeros:
1. Aplicación Post-To-Wall (Publicar en el muro) utilizando jQuery y PHP
Hay mucha información que se pone a disposición en el muro de mensajes de Facebook, incluyendo contenido de mensajes, usuarios, remitentes, comentarios, fechas, horas y otros detalles importantes. Aunque pueda parecer una tarea difícil, este tutorial realizado por Antonio, de woork.blogspot.com, le facilita el implementar una característica de publicación en muro (post-to-wall) similar en su propio sitio Web. Utilice las pocas líneas de Javascript y código PHP del tutorial y vea cómo prospera su sitio web. Para facilitar la tarea a los principiantes, el tutorial se centra en una sola información en el muro: el contenido del mensaje.
effectgames.com ofrece un conjunto de herramientas gratuitas de excelente calidad para la programación de juegos online.
Desde la creación de personajes, inclusión de escenarios y sonidos, capas y niveles, texturas y archivos responsables por la inteligencia del juego, EffectGames nos permite publicar y compartir juegos públicos y privados sin necesidad de tener avanzados conocimientos de programación.
Una muy buena red social de creadores de juegos web.
Squad nos ofrece un nuevo editor de código que no necesita instalar nada en nuestro ordenador para permitir un trabajo organizado.
La versión gratuita contiene anuncios, aunque es compatible con varios lenguajes de programación permitiendo compartir el contenido en tiempo real con otras personas.
Una buena opción para los que necesitan programar en los sitios más inesperados.
En la categoría de wwwhatsnew.com de aplicaciones online para crear sitios web hay, hasta el momento, un favorito entre los lectores: wix.com. Hoy ha llegado el momento de plantar cara con un serio competidor: Zooloo.com.
Se trata de una impresionante aplicación que nos permite crear, sin necesidad de programar, desde aplicaciones para mostrar nuestro perfil público hasta tiendas online.
Podemos añadir fotos, canales rss, vídeos, widgets, calendarios… siempre escogiendo lo que queremos mostrar públicamente y lo que sólo usaremos para consulta privada.
La versión gratuita es muy completa, pero no permite alojar el contenido creado en un dominio propio (algo que sí puede hacerse por 30 dólares anuales).
En h-online leo sobre Game Editor (game-editor.com), un entorno de programación para juegos 2D multiplataforma disponible para Windows, Windows Mobile y Linux.
Su versión comercial de U$S 95 incluye soporte y actualizaciones por un año, aunque puede descargarse y compilarse para crear juegos Open Source.
En el vídeo de presentación podemos ver que estamos frente a un excelente proyecto para programadores y aficionados a la creación de juegos.